Director of Software Engineering at Eagle Point Software Corporation leading and modernizing software development teams. Requires strong technical and leadership skills with a focus on innovation.
Responsibilities
Build, mentor, and lead a team of software engineers through a culture of accountability, ownership, and continuous improvement.
Evolve and improve processes for sprint planning, code reviews, testing, and release management.
Drive adoption of Agile and DevOps methodologies to improve operational efficiency and release cadence.
Actively participate in all Scrum ceremonies (daily stand-ups, sprint planning, retrospectives) to ensure consistent communication, visibility, and alignment across teams.
Hold team members accountable for established work timelines, quality delivery, consistent communication on blockers when necessary, and establishing a predictable velocity.
Develop and manage the software development budget, ensuring efficient allocation of resources.
Maintain a forward-looking approach to tools, frameworks, and architecture decisions.
Advocate for modernization and innovation, including use of AI-assisted development and automation tools.
Partner with QA to improve first-pass quality and reduce rework cycles.
Requirements
8+ years of progressive experience in software development, including 3+ years leading development teams.
Strong understanding of modern development practices (Agile/Scrum, CI/CD, unit testing, code review).
Demonstrated success in leading complex technical projects from conception to delivery, meeting or exceeding deadlines.
Demonstrated success implementing structure and accountability in growing teams.
Passion for exploring and implementing new technologies (AI, automation, and modern frameworks).
Experience in leveraging Azure platform capabilities to optimize development and deployment processes is preferred.
Experience in SaaS software development with tools such as .NET, C#, Angular, SQL Server, GitHub or similar is preferred.
Assistant Site Manager for TRIMEDX Clinical Engineering Leadership Program, managing operations and developing associates towards promotion as Clinical Engineering Site Manager. Ensuring adherence to TRIMEDX Medical Equipment Management Plan and regulatory compliance.
Senior Structures Engineering Manager providing leadership across Mobility Surveillance and Bombers at Boeing. Responsible for safety, airworthiness, and technical execution on key programs.
Software Engineering Manager overseeing Data Platform delivery with a focus on mentoring engineers at U.S. Bank. Responsible for cross - team alignment and technical solution delivery in fintech.
Senior Structures Engineering Manager at Boeing responsible for structures functional leadership across various programs. Leading technical execution while ensuring safety and airworthiness across capabilities.
Engineering Manager leading engineering projects for a Tourism Marketing Agency in London. Driving technology advancements to enhance marketing efforts and customer engagement.
Engineering Manager leading the engineering department at Linamar, a global manufacturer of precision components for automotive, energy, and mobile industries.
Project Manager responsible for engineering management at Blue Yonder, a digital supply chain leader. Focused on delivering project objectives and supporting team development in a cloud - based environment.
Software Engineering Manager leading a small team at a Fintech startup optimizing the lending process in Canada. Responsibilities include technical leadership, team management, and product execution.
Senior Engineering Manager overseeing complex naval ship projects as part of a global defence organisation. Leading teams in delivering technical scopes safely and effectively during a secondment in Indonesia.
Operations Engineering Manager 3 managing engineering operations in Fort Worth, supporting production business units and driving project success. Requires extensive experience in engineering and team leadership.